    You were using the 0 turn campaign, since you did not use the launcher.
    And now you use the true Boii campaign, which has differences from the 0 turn one.
    Your saves are in play_boii/saves, but they are NOT save compatible with your previous campaign.

    If you can't save, it is probably because you did not restart the game when switching campaign.

    OK, you need to understand this.....the game needs to be played using the launcher.

    That way it gets played properly. The campaign you had before wasn't the proper "Play_Boii" campaign, it was the default campaign which isn't really intended to be played. (In fact, DVK, I suggest that we make it impossible for people to play any campaigns using this to avoid just such a confusion - people can always play the faction specific campaigns on "easy").

    The campaigns are intended to be challenging, and capable of keeping even the seasoned campaigner active for some time. That's why the economy is challenging. The original intention was for the Boii to have Bononia (as it's historical), but we found to begin with that it caused too much confusion for the AI. For the player it presents an interesting dilemna - do you try and defend Bononia or do you allow the Romans to capture it and make your defence elsewhere? The challenge is to create a flourishing economy, and this is really essential if you want to survive.

    With regard to screenshots, what are you using to create them and where are you looking for the screenshots? As you'll see from all the screenshots here, there aren't many people that are having problems with this, and it's certainly not an issue with the launcher.

    With regard to saves you may want to go to RSII Beta/Play_Boii/ and create a saves folder if it doesn't exist or make it not "read only" if it does.

    Please continue with this Boii campaign, not what you were using before.
